April 20, 2015:  This past weekend SHINE Systems & Technologies sent a team of 8 employees to race in the Virginia Institute of Autism’s (VIA) Race for Autism 5K. Congratulations to everyone who ran including Scott Bradshaw, Senior Director of Business Capture who finished the race in the top 25%, and SHINE’s Travel Coordinator Denise Sherfey-Aleshire’s son, Mason, who ran in his very first 5K.

Over 1400 kids and adults ran in the race and the VIA raised $125,000 in funds for the organization. Overall, everyone had a wonderful time running in the gorgeous weather and SHINE was proud to participate as a Platinum Level Sponsor along with other Virginia businesses.

“The Run for Autism is really fun experience, now a top 3 Charlottesville running event, and one we look forward to participating in every year. This year was particularly exciting for me as I am now also serving on the VIA’s Board of Directors. Together with the VIA, SHINE looks forward to continuing our support of this amazing team that helps so many children affected by Autism in Virginia,” said SHINE President, Jeff Thomas.
